A well-crafted cover letter for a construction project manager role must clearly demonstrate your relevant experience, leadership skills, and understanding of the industry. It should also convey your ability to manage complex projects, coordinate teams effectively, and deliver results on time and within budget. Furthermore, personalising the letter to reflect your genuine interest in the specific company and highlighting how your expertise aligns with their values and goals can significantly strengthen your application.

Construction Project Manager cover letter example

Harper Webb

Glasgow

+44 1234 567890

help@enhancv.com


Dear Hiring Manager,

With over a decade of experience in residential construction management, I am drawn to your company's commitment to excellence and innovation in the development of sustainable communities. I am compelled by your approach to embracing contemporary design techniques which aligns with my passion for creating modern, sustainable homes.

At Brickton Residential Ltd, I led a project that exemplifies cost efficiency and client satisfaction. Through strategic cost-control measures, our team reduced material wastage by 25%, positively impacting the financial stability of the project. My ability to negotiate favorable payment schedules resulted in securing repeat business and enhancing cash flow by 20%. These achievements underscore my skill in project management and business development.

I am eager to bring my expertise in residential construction project management to your esteemed company. I welcome the opportunity to discuss how my experience with multimillion-pound projects can contribute to your team. Thank you for considering my application; I look forward to the possibility of interviewing with you.

Sincerely,

Harper Webb, Construction Project Manager
Breaking down what makes this cover letter good:


  • Highlighting measurable achievements: Showcasing specific metrics, such as reducing material wastage by 25%, demonstrates the applicant's ability to positively impact key areas important to the role.
  • Emphasizing relevant experience: Drawing attention to over a decade of experience in residential construction management positions the applicant as a seasoned professional, reinforcing their capability to handle complex projects.
  • Aligning with company values: Expressing alignment with the company's commitment to excellence and innovation illustrates the applicant’s enthusiasm for the role and their cultural fit.
  • Demonstrating project management skills: Discussing successful cost-control measures and secured repeat business speaks to the applicant's strategic thinking and proficiency in managing multimillion-pound projects effectively.

Importance of cover letters in the United Kingdom

Cover letters are a vital part of professional job applications, helping shape recruiters' first impression of your profile.

Here’s why they’re important:

  • Indicates your genuine interest: A well-researched cover letter reflects your knowledge of the company and role.
  • Professionalism from the outset: Employers expect your cover letter to be structured, polite, and formal. If you wish to add a more personalised touch, be sure to address your recipient directly.
  • Capture the recruiters' attention: For most roles, candidates tend to have rather similar experience, which is why you should use your cover letter to explain what is unique about your profile.

What UK employers expect from a cover letter

Your UK employers will appreciate your application if you've taken the effort to tailor your cover letter to their job requirements.

Here’s how to ensure yours ticks all the right boxes:

  • Research the company thoroughly: It's not enough to have only read the job advert. Look into the company's history, products, services, and recent achievements to demonstrate your genuine interest and knowledge.
  • Connect with the company’s values: Every company has core principles that shape its culture and operations. Identify these values and use your cover letter to show how they align with your professional conduct and ethics.
  • Emphasise your relevant skills: Highlight specific skills that match the job description and are most in demand. Use examples from your previous experience to support your claims and set yourself apart from other candidates.

How to format a construction project manager cover letter

Before diving into the content, the structure of your cover letter should include the following elements:

  • Your address and contact details
  • The employer’s name and address
  • Date
  • Salutation or greeting
  • Opening or introductory paragraph
  • Middle or body paragraphs
  • Closing paragraph
  • Sign-off and signature

When it comes to the best font choice, consider modern options like Lato, Rubik, Raleway, Volkhov, Chivo, or Bitter as alternatives to Arial or Times New Roman.

Your cover letter should be single-spaced, with approximately 1-inch (2.5 cm) margins all around (our templates are set up automatically with this spacing in mind).

Ensure your CV and cover letter use the same font for consistency, and always send them as a PDF to prevent edits and maintian formatting.

Lastly, while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S—the software used to match your application to set requirements) won't read your cover letter, recruiters certainly will, so make sure it stands out.

How to write your construction project manager cover letter salutation

It's never advisable to begin your cover letter with 'Dear Sir/Madam', as it sounds comes across as impersonal.

Take the time to find out who is hiring for the role and address them directly in your cover letter greeting (e.g., 'Dear Mrs Chanceworth', 'Dear Harrod').

If you're uncertain where to find the hiring manager’s name, check the company website, look on LinkedIn, or send a courteous email requesting this information. Don't hesitate to ring reception either—they are unlikely to refuse to assist.

How to write your construction project manager cover letter body

A well-written cover letter body goes beyond the content of your CV, expanding on your greatest achievement to form your compelling case.

The narrative you tell within it could focus on a few key elements:

  • A concrete and noteworthy achievement: Backed by data and relevant to the job.
  • Your hard and soft skills: Presented with measurable outcomes and results.
  • A successful project: Showing how you contributed to the final result.

The goal is to tell a story that aligns with the company’s needs and adds a more human touch to your application.

Cover Letter Body
With over a decade of experience in construction management, I have demonstrated a profound capacity to lead complex projects to successful completion. A testament to this was my role as the project manager for the ambitious Riverside Complex Development, a £50 million initiative. By implementing advanced project management techniques and championing effective communication strategies, I orchestrated the delivery of the entire complex three months ahead of schedule, while yielding cost savings of 15% below the projected budget. My adeptness in coordinating cross-functional teams and stakeholders was pivotal in mitigating potential risks and negotiating favourable terms with contractors, which contributed significantly to the financial success of the project. This experience underscores my capability to handle multifaceted challenges efficiently and underscores my commitment to delivering superior results without compromising on quality or safety.
